Poltergeist 

Poltergeist is the term used in Parapsychology to describe uncontrolled Psychokinesis or RSPK.(The ability to move objects with the mind or cause some disturbances) The word Poltergeist is a German word that means 'noisy ghost'. Many ghost hunters use the word to describe any noise believed to be created by a spirit.

True poltergiests in Parapsychology terms are created by an agent, which is most often a young female between the ages of twelve and twenty four. Often electrical disturbances are reported during an active manifestation of a Poltergeist. The activity normally occurs when the agent is under some stress. The stress may come from the subconscious and be unknown to the agent that they are the cause of the activity.The reported activity can be anything from simple noises to objects moving with no seen reason. Poltergeists seem to grow in intensity as the phenomenon continues. The activity may start as sounds and grow to the point where large objects and furniture move about. Voices may also be heard during the activity. Sometimes it is reported people see what appears to be apparitions during these cases.

Parapsychologists will continue to study the Poltergeist phenomenon until more is known about the subject.
